The Big Ten Network may be one step closer to being more widely available in Madison, according to a report released Monday.
According to an article in Street and Smith�s SportsBusiness Journal, Comcast and Fox executives have agreed to provide BTN with their expanded basic package to the eight Big Ten Conference states they cover.
If BTN seals a deal with Comcast, Time Warner and Charter Communications would most likely be next to bring the network to its customers, according to University of Wisconsin telecommunications professor Barry Orton.
�I can�t say it is coming close to the end � I can�t even say we know where the end is � but apparently there is some move on the part of the BTN on the Comcast side,� Orton said.
Comcast had originally said it would not offer the channel on the basic package for such a large area but now seems to be considering the idea, according to the report. The report also says BTN has �relaxed its demand� to launch the channel on expanded basic in the eight-state market.
�If they move from their original position, then we have a possibility for some deals being made,� Orton said.
Comcast spokesperson John Demming said the company has never stopped negotiations with BTN, though the alleged new agreements are �all speculation� so far.
Charter spokesperson John Miller said there have been no talks about a possible agreement within the company, though they continue to negotiate with BTN.
�Our customers want the option of whether or not to take the Big Ten Network, and we continue to keep an open mind to discussing the issue with [the network],� Miller said. �Something between the negotiating parties has changed, but nothing to the level of substance that would motivate us to talk to the media in terms of change.�
In an e-mail to The Badger Herald, BTN spokesperson Elizabeth Conlisk declined to say whether a deal with Comcast has been reached.
�We cannot speak specifically to the Sports Business Journal story, other than to say we are continuing our negotiations with Comcast and we continue to make progress,� Conlisk said. �Beyond that, we cannot comment further.�
